Sometimes when you trigger a CEL it takes a few key cranks or running time to shut it off.
 
The CEL was because of the Intake Air Temp. Sensor being unhooked from the air filter box when you ran the truck with out the filter box and tube hooked up. It takes it a little while before the ECM reads that it is back on the truck. The silencer ring had nothing to do with the CEL coming on.
